Background
-
Synonyms: Protein quaking, Hqk, HqkI, QKI, KH Domain Containing, RNA Binding (QKI)
Background: QKI is also called Protein Quaking or HqkI. QKI is an RNA-binding protein that plays a central role in myelinization. QKI acts by regulating pre-mRNA splicing, mRNA export, mRNA stability and protein translation, and is itself, regulated by alternative splicing. QKI is expressed in the frontal cortex of brain, but is shown to be downregulated in the brain of schizophrenic patients. Anti-QKI (pan) is ideal for research in Neuroscience and Gene Expression.
